best exhaust pipe for 450hp? 3"or 4"

want to know what will perform best in a set up of 400 to 450 hp single 7, already own a greddy ti exhaust tha is a little bigger than 3" but dont know if a bigger pipe will give me best result,but i also been told that i will have more lag etc.
let me know what you guys think

More lag? I don't understand that. Correct me if I'm wrong, but wouldn't the more free flowing the exhaust is, the faster the turbo is able to spool?

Greddy TR exhuast is 3.75in vband and comes with a mid pipe thats 3.75in vband to a 3in flange. Rx7.com has them, I got mine with the greddy t88 kit so everything is 3.75in with vband.. Its the currect exhuast Ari uses on his race car.
